What Is a Friend Request on Roblox?

Roblox is a widely popular online platform that enables users to create and play games created by others. A friend request is an invitation sent by one player to another, asking to establish a connection within the Roblox community. Once accepted, players can easily see when their friends are online, join their games, and communicate more freely.

How to Send and Accept Friend Requests

Sending a friend request on Roblox is a simple process. Players can visit the profile of another user and click the 'Add Friend' button to send a request. The recipient will receive a notification and can choose to accept or decline. Accepting a friend request adds the user to a friend list, making future interactions smoother and more accessible.

Managing Friend Requests and Privacy

Roblox provides settings that allow players to manage who can send them friend requests. Users can restrict friend requests to friends of friends or no one at all, enhancing personal security. It’s important for users, especially younger players, to understand these settings to protect themselves from unwanted interactions.

Common Issues with Friend Requests

While the system is generally straightforward, users sometimes face issues such as not receiving friend requests, or the 'Add Friend' button not appearing. These problems can stem from privacy settings, account restrictions, or temporary platform bugs. Roblox support provides guidance for troubleshooting these issues.

Getting Started with Friend Requests

To send a friend request on Roblox, you first need to find the user you want to add. You can do this by searching for their username in the search bar or by encountering them in a game. Once you've found the user, click on their username to open their profile.

On their profile page, you'll see a button labeled 'Send Friend Request.' Clicking this button will send a friend request to the user. If they accept your request, you'll be able to see each other's online status, join games together, and communicate through Roblox chat.

Managing Your Friend List

Your friend list is easily accessible from the home screen of the Roblox website or app. Click on the 'Friends' tab to view your current friends and any pending friend requests. From here, you can accept or decline incoming requests, remove friends, and see who is currently online.

Are there limits to how many friends I can have on Roblox?

+

Roblox has a friend limit, which is currently set at 200 friends per user.

What happens if I decline a friend request on Roblox?

+

If you decline a friend request, the requester will not be notified, and the request will simply be removed from your pending list.
